Art and Letterpress
Flying Rabbit Press came to be in my basement studio in the spring of 2006. I am an artist by training and practice; a printmaker, specifically. I purchased my Vandercook letterpress back in 2005 as a way to financially supplement my fine art studio life, but I have come to love it more on its own merits each year since. I also do more custom letterpress work each year than I did the year before, and gradually produce more retail items, too. The studio has since moved to its own address, where there is much more sunlight, a second press, and quite a few more visitors. Drop a line if you're in Madison, WI, and come in for a visit!
